Job Description

About the Role

We are looking for an Analytics Engineer who thrives in high-complexity environments—someone excited to bring clarity to chaos, untangle complex models, and lay down the foundation for scalable solutions.

This is a hands-on, high-impact role for someone who isn’t afraid to address manual processes, viewing them as opportunities to build scalable solutions that drive meaningful impact. You’ll work closely with stakeholders across the company to build reliable, trusted data models that support reporting, analysis, and decision-making.

Key Responsibilities

  • Dive into complex systems and manual workflows to develop an understanding of our tools and constraints.
  • Thoughtfully design and maintain clean, scalable, production-grade dbt models (e.g., ARR, revenue recognition).
  • Work across the full data pipeline, from ingestion to transformation to visualization.
  • Take a pragmatic approach to system challenges, balancing quick fixes with thoughtful long-term design.
  • Collaborate with Finance, Engineering, Sales, and other teams across the company to understand data needs and deliver timely, practical solutions.

What We Are Looking For

  • Experience designing and maintaining production-grade data models and pipelines.
  • Deep understanding of modern data modeling principles and best practices.
  • Strong SQL skills and confidence working with complex datasets and schemas.
  • High attention to detail, with high standards for data accuracy and validation.
  • Flexibility and resourcefulness in navigating manual tasks or imperfect systems.
  • Passion for clean code, scalable architecture, and incrementally reducing complexity over time.
  • Ability to manage time, prioritize effectively, and thrive in a fast-moving environment.
  • Clear communication skills with both technical and non-technical collaborators.
  • Willingness to flexibly support other domains (e.g., Product, Marketing, and Engineering) as the team grows.

Nice to Have

  • Experience at a high-growth PLG SaaS company.
  • A track record of transforming manual, ad hoc workflows into scalable data pipelines.
  • Familiarity with billing systems, GAAP accounting, revenue recognition, or audit support.
  • Exposure to Stripe, Salesforce, or Orb in billing and finance contexts.
  • Familiarity with financial cycles and the need for fast iteration during month- and quarter-end.

Our Tech Stack

  • Snowflake, dbt, Hightouch, Fivetran, Looker, Stripe, Salesforce, Orb.
